Letting Agents Vs. Self-Management: Which Option Is Right For You?

As a landlord, one of the decisions you’ll need to make is whether to use a letting agent or manage your rental property yourself. Both options have their advantages and disadvantages, and the choice ultimately depends on your personal preferences, experience, and availability. In this article, we’ll explore the benefits of both letting agents vs. self-management, to help determine which option is right for you.

Letting Agents

Letting agents in Romford are professionals specializing in managing rental properties on behalf of landlords. They typically charge a fee for their services, which can range from a fixed amount to a percentage of the rental income.

Pros:

Time-saving: They can handle many of the time-consuming tasks associated with managing a rental property, such as advertising vacancies, screening tenants, handling repairs and maintenance, and collecting rent.

Expertise: They have in-depth knowledge of the rental market and regulations that govern landlord-tenant relationships. They can offer valuable advice and guidance on issues such as rent pricing, lease agreements, and tenant disputes.

Wider Audience: They can advertise vacancies on multiple platforms, screen applicants rigorously, and ensure your property is attractive and competitive in the rental market.

Reduced Stress: They can handle emergencies and difficult situations, leaving you free to focus on other aspects of your life.

The only con is here that you will have to pay for the services of letting agents in Romford, which will take up a part of your rental income.

Self-Management

Self-management involves handling all aspects of rental property management yourself, without the assistance of any professional.

Pros:

Cost-Effective: Self-management can be significantly cheaper than using a letting agent. You won’t need to pay any fees, and you can save money by handling repairs and maintenance yourself.

Full Control: You can choose your tenants, set your rent prices, and make repairs and improvements according to your preferences.

Direct Communication: Self-management allows for direct communication between you and your tenants. This can help you build a strong relationship with your tenants and address any issues or concerns quickly and effectively.

Cons:

Time-Consuming: You’ll need to handle all aspects of property management, from advertising vacancies to handling repairs and maintenance to collecting rent, which will take up your time.

Lack Of Expertise: Unless you have experience in property management, you may not have the knowledge and expertise needed to manage your rental property effectively. This can cause mistakes, misunderstandings, and legal issues.

Limited Audience: Self-management may limit your access to potential tenants. You’ll need to advertise vacancies and may not have access to the same pool of applicants as letting agents.

The Bottom Line

If you want smooth and hassle-free property management, hire a letting agent. If saving more money is your goal, then self-management can be a good choice. However, you can contact professional agencies to get some good discounts.
